Is there anything else you would like to tell us?
The Caversham Tunnel needs to be opened and create a win for the people of Surrey Street and the Tunnels Trail for a shared ride.
The Tunnels Trail needs to be reinstated in the 9 year plan from year one to progress this trail.
Investment in the Dunedin Tracks Network Trust to enable the Coastal Connection shared trail to Waikouaiti and to the Taieri Trail from Mosgiel to Outram
